Definition: Tesla frame straightening refers to a specialized process of aligning and repairing vehicle frames, primarily used for cars and light trucks. It involves precise manipulation of metal to correct distortions, ensuring structural integrity and optimal vehicle performance.

Historical Context: The concept of frame straightening dates back to the early 20th century when automobiles were becoming more prevalent. Early methods were labor-intensive, often involving manual adjustments and crude tools. However, advancements in metalworking and automotive technology led to the development of more sophisticated frame straightening equipment in the mid-1900s. Today, with Tesla’s focus on precision engineering, this process has evolved into a highly precise art, ensuring not just structural repair but also vehicle performance optimization.

Q1: How does Tesla frame straightening differ from traditional auto body repair?
A1: Unlike traditional repair, which often focuses on cosmetic restoration, Tesla frame straightening is a precision process aimed at structural integrity and safety. It involves advanced metalworking techniques to correct frame misalignments, ensuring vehicles meet strict safety standards while retaining their original design elements.
Q2: Is Tesla frame straightening necessary for all electric vehicle repairs?
A2: While it plays a crucial role in maintaining the structural integrity of EVs, particularly during customization and battery pack installations, not every repair requires this advanced technique. Routine maintenance and minor damages may only need conventional body shop methods.
Q3: Can I get my car frame straightened if it’s heavily damaged?
A3: Yes, but the extent of damage depends on various factors, including the type of vehicle and the severity of the accident. In severe cases, a complete structural assessment is necessary to determine the feasibility and best course of action, which may involve replacement parts.
Q4: How do I know if my local repair shop offers Tesla-certified services?
A4: Many reputable shops display certifications and use specialized equipment with Tesla’s approval. Look for signs indicating their partnership with Tesla or consult directly with the manufacturer to verify their credentials.
Q5: Will Tesla frame straightening void my vehicle’s warranty?
A5: Properly performed repairs should not affect warranties, provided they adhere to manufacturer guidelines. Always discuss the process and any potential impacts on your warranty before proceeding with any repair work.
